Summary:
The Committee on Children, Families, and Elder Affairs considered four bills and reported each favorably. SB 590, by Senator Bradley, would toll the statute of limitations for failure by mandatory reporters to report suspected child abuse until the offense is known to law enforcement; an amendment made the change retroactive for offenses not already time-barred by the bill’s effective date. Senator Bradley said the bill is intended to ensure accountability in institutional abuse cases, and it passed unanimously. SB 778, by Senator Simon, updates the definition of forensic client so certain defendants with intellectual disabilities or autism whose charges were dismissed for incompetency can be housed in the same secure setting as other Chapter 916 residents, reducing duplicative staffing and costs; it also passed unanimously.
The committee then took up SB 560, by Senator Garcia, which streamlines psychotropic medication procedures for children in DCF custody, reduces duplicative reports and background checks, and simplifies consent documentation. Amendments removed language allowing certain social workers and marriage and family therapists to serve as evaluators and narrowed changes to the Road to Independence Program’s post-secondary education services and support, while extending eligibility ages from 18-23 to 18-26 with a five-year maximum benefit period. Senator Garcia and supporters said the bill improves continuity of care and support for foster youth; Senator Harrell raised fiscal concerns about the education stipend expansion. The bill was reported favorably, and Chair Grall later recorded her vote in the affirmative.
Finally, the committee heard SB 1010, by Senator Yarbrough, which strengthens enforcement of Florida’s existing prohibitions on sex reassignment prescriptions and procedures for minors and adds civil and criminal penalties, including Attorney General enforcement authority and damages for injured minors. An amendment clarified that the cause of action applies only to minors and that damages benefit the affected minor. The bill drew extensive public testimony, with supporters arguing it protects children and parental rights, and opponents warning it would chill medical care, school conversations, and access to support for transgender youth. Senators Harrell and Sharief expressed concerns about breadth, standing, and impacts on therapists, teachers, and confidential conversations; Sharief voted no while the rest of the committee voted yes, and the bill was reported favorably. The committee then adjourned.
